Panorama económico e industrial
Portugal is a high-income EU member state with a GDP of approximately $290 billion in 2025, driven by a diversified services economy in which tourism accounts for roughly 15–16% of GDP, attracting around 29 million foreign visitors annually. The energy sector is significant, with state-linked EDP and its renewables subsidiary EDPR being among the largest publicly listed companies and active participants in the European clean energy transition. The financial sector is anchored by Banco Comercial Portugues (BCP) and Caixa Geral de Depositos (state-owned), while the retail and distribution sector is represented globally by Jeronimo Martins, which operates the Biedronka supermarket chain in Poland. Portugal is the world's largest producer of cork (about 50% of global output) and hosts a sizable pulp and paper industry, with The Navigator Company being a leading European producer of office paper and eucalyptus pulp. Real GDP growth in 2025 reached 1.9%, driven partly by strong net migration that has helped offset a negative natural population balance.

Acceso a brókers locales
International investors can access Euronext Lisbon through global brokers: Interactive Brokers (IBKR) offers direct market access to ELI with a minimum commission of approximately EUR 1.25 per trade and is widely regarded as the most accessible option for foreign retail investors; Saxo Bank provides access to Portuguese equities and options on ELI with a polished platform; DeGiro (EU-based) offers competitive pricing for European retail investors. Locally, Portuguese retail investors most commonly use Millennium BCP's online brokerage, ActivoBank (a Millennium subsidiary), and Banco Carregosa. Foreign nationals can open an account at a Portuguese bank branch or online with IBKR or DeGiro without being a resident, provided they supply a NIF and standard KYC documentation (passport, proof of address, source of funds).

Reubicación y residencia
Visado de inversión / programa de residencia
Subvenciones Temporary residency (renewable; path to citizenship)
Portugal's Golden Visa (ARI - Autorização de Residência para Atividade de Investimento) was restructured in late 2023, removing direct real estate purchase as an eligible route. As of 2025-2026, qualifying investment routes include: subscription of at least EUR 500,000 in eligible Portuguese-regulated venture capital or private equity funds; transfer of at least EUR 500,000 into scientific research activities; transfer of at least EUR 250,000 supporting arts and culture or national heritage conservation; or creation of at least 10 permanent jobs in Portugal. Approved applicants receive a 2-year renewable residence permit requiring only 7 days of physical presence in Portugal per year in the first period and 14 days per subsequent 2-year period. After 5 years of legal residence (extended to 10 years for citizenship in most cases under 2024 legislative changes), holders may apply for permanent residence. The program has attracted significant interest from Brazilian, Chinese, and US nationals.

Acceso para inversores extranjeros
Portugal imposes no general foreign ownership restrictions on publicly listed equities; foreign residents and non-residents alike may freely buy and sell shares on Euronext Lisbon. Foreign investors must obtain a Portuguese Fiscal Identification Number (NIF) before opening a brokerage account. Locally, accounts can be opened at banks such as Millennium BCP, Caixa Geral de Depositos, and Santander Portugal, or through international brokers. Capital gains from listed shares held by non-residents are generally taxed at 28% in Portugal, subject to applicable double taxation treaties. The original Non-Habitual Resident (NHR) tax regime ended in January 2024; its replacement, IFICI (NHR 2.0), effective from 2024, targets qualifying high-value professionals and offers a flat 20% rate on Portuguese-sourced income and exemptions on many categories of foreign-sourced income for 10 years.
